Output bd84d1e06d16d49256146cad8783b805268401c41f320e11a108047e979ea517:0

value
18603206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ad874f41cae26f44139b892a2789dcde654e7fa6 OP_EQUAL
address
3HWYvCuWYVBcin8KgwS6yMbu7TGJ4hF8CD
transaction
bd84d1e06d16d49256146cad8783b805268401c41f320e11a108047e979ea517
confirmations
281836
spent
true